( https://gerrit.osmocom.org/c/osmo-bsc/+/22265 ) Change subject: hodec2: fix congestion resolution on dyn TS ...................................................................... hodec2: fix congestion resolution on dyn TS For handover algorithm 2, properly figure out what effects the target cell will see for the *other* TCH kind when a handover would occupy a dynamic timeslot. Before this, only TCH/F or TCH/H would be regarded at a time. This introduces detection of whether a dynamic timeslot would be occupied by a handover, and how losing one unused dynamic timeslot affects the congestion situation for the TCH kind that is not targeted by the handover. In other words, if a handover to TCH/F causes congestion in TCH/H because of a dynamic timeslot becoming occupied, the handover will not be performed. Before this, oscillation situations could occur. A subsequent patch will do the same for congestion balancing.
